WebQuestion In the adjoining figure, ABCD is a square. A line segment CX cuts AB at X and the diagonal BD at O such that ∠ COD= 80 0 and ∠ OXA= x 0 . Find the value of x. Medium Solution Verified by Toppr Given, that ∠COD=80 o ⇒∠DOX=180−80=100 o In Triangle XOB , ∠XBO=45 o and ∠XOB=180−∠DOX=180−100=80 o Therefore, ∠OXB=180−80−45=55 o … WebIn the given figure, ABCD is a square.
